The biography reveals the life of Frederick Walker "Casey" Baldwin, the first Canadian to fly, just months before the iconic 1909 Silver Dart flight. As an aeronaut, engineer, and politician, Baldwin was closely associated with Alexander Graham Bell and is celebrated for his genius. John Langley presents a comprehensive account of Baldwin's remarkable contributions to aviation and his pioneering spirit, shedding light on a significant figure in Canadian history.
